激光核聚变中冲击波观测镜密封结构改进设计

The Improved Design of Hermetically Sealed Construction for Shock Wave Viewing Lens Used in Laser Fusion

【摘要】 介绍了一种激光核聚变中冲击波观测镜真空密封结构的改进设计,并论述了O形圈的选取以及密封槽的设计方法。在改进设计中采用具有良好压缩和摆动性能的焊接波纹管取代金属波纹管,将原来的动密封改为法兰端面静密封,克服了动密封结构中O形圈与轴之间的摩擦力,提高了真空密封性能,方便了系统装配。改进设计中滑动、转动部件位于真空环境之外,故在部件中使用润滑油不会污染真空环境,使系统调节更加省力。

【Abstract】 The improved design of hermetically sealed construction for shock wave viewing lens used in laser fusion was introduced.The methods of selecting O-ring rubber seal and design of seal groove were presented.Metal bellows was replaced by welding bellows in the improved design,as the latter has better performance in compressing and swing.The former dynamic seal was instead by gasket type seal at the end of flange,so the friction force caused by O-ring rubber seal was reduced,the capability of vacuum seal was improved,and the system assembly became easier.In the improved design,the translatable units are all out of the vacuum,thus using lubricating oil between those units would not pollute the vacuum environment,and make system adjustment more energy conserving.
